Kenosha.com’s Pet of the Week: Jackson

Meet Jackson – a happy and adorable 1 ½-year-old pup ready for his next loving home and available for adoption at the Wisconsin Humane Society Kenosha Campus. This sweet boy weighs 70 pounds, and he enjoys spending time outdoors, going for walks, or having long play sessions. Although Jackson can by shy upon first meeting, but once he’s comfortable he can’t get enough pets and attention. Like all dogs at WHS, he’s been neutered, vaccinated, and microchipped – plus, his adoption fee is just $75 and includes a certificate for a free vet exam, a starter bag of food, and 30 days of pet insurance. If you’d like to meet Jackson and see if he’s a great match for you, stop by the WHS Kenosha Campus during adoption hours or visit www.wihumane.org/adopt to learn more.
